Wal-Mart and HSH team up through VAP

In September 2013, Clearfield County HSH Coordinator Paul Yoder, registered Hunters Sharing the Harvest with the Wal-Mart Foundation. As part of its philosophy, Wal-Mart believes of operating globally and giving back locally. And its associates are active members of their local communities – getting involved with the charitable organizations that matter the most to them and their families. Through the Volunteerism Always Pays (VAP) program, the Wal-Mart Foundation awards grants to eligible organizations where associates volunteer. In 2012 Wal-Mart associates volunteered more than 2.2 million hours and generated more than $18 million in local grants through the VAP program. HSH is proud to be part of the Wal-Mart volunteer program and thanks the associates from Clearfield and Cambria counties who have volunteered over 136 hours to HSH.
